"Assault charges?" Maxie asked, shocked. Kyle was filing assault charges on Damian? If anyone had any right to file charges of assault it would be her on him. Georgie could see her sister was in a state of unrest, and she wanted to say something to Mac, but it was not her place. Dillon was busy slumping in the couch, hoping that Mac wouldn't see him. "Mac, can't you do something about that?"
He shook his head, "Once the charges are filed there isn't much I can do, Maxie. Unless you have something to say that would discredit him."
All eyes were on Maxie, who said nothing. She wanted to say something, but at the same time she knew how Mac was, knew that he would take everything out of proportion. She couldn't handle that right now.
Mac took her silence as an answer, although it wasn't one he entirely believed, "Kyle only gave us a first name of his assailant, but he said that the guy was talking to you."
"He was," Maxie answered meekly.
"So who was he?"
"I don't really know. He just moved here a few days ago."
Mac walked over and knelt by Maxie, "You just strike up random conversations with people who end up hitting other guys in public?" Mac put his arm around her, touching her bruises. She pulled away from him, but he figured that it was just because she didn't want to be touched, not because she was hurt. "Maxie, that isn't like you."
"He was with Michael," She stated, "Michael saw me and ran over to say hi. Damian was with him. Michael said that Damian was his older brother."
"That's a start," Mac said as he got up, "I'll have to go check up on the Corinthos's. Thank you, Maxie. And, Dillon, don't think I won't forget that you were here trying to hide from me."
"Bye, Mac," Dillon said with a shallow wave of his hand, the rest of his body still being ineffectively cloaked by the couch. They heard the door close and Dillon slumped even further, "I can't hide from that guy."
"Maxie-"
"Don't, Georgie!" Maxie shot out, "Don't give me some lecture about how I didn't do the right thing, because I don't want to hear it."
"You're going to let someone possibly go to jail for defending you, Maxie!" Georgie pointed out forcefully, "You said it yourself, if he hadn't have been there Kyle might have done more than bruise your arms."
"What would Mac do if he found out that Kyle had even laid a hand on me, Georgie?" Maxie asked, "He'd freak out and ruin both our lives!"
"He's only trying to protect you both," Dillon said, "Believe me, I'd be the last person to defend Mac the judgmental, but he deserves to know."
"Besides," Georgie continued, "Kyle deserves to be the one in trouble for doing that to you, not this Damian guy."
Maxie began to weep, the situation getting to her, "Georgie, drop it, please!"
"Maxie," Georgie began calmly, "I can't make this decision for you, but you have to know that you can keep an innocent person from getting into trouble. It isn't fair to him and it isn't fair to you." Maxie got off the chair and ran upstairs, slamming her door. Georgie sighed, "I can't believe her."
"She's afraid," Dillon said as he grabbed her hand, "If Kyle knew that she was the one who told on him what do you think he would do? We both know that he has the shortest fuse out of anyone around here, and his parents have enough money they'll bail him out of any situation. Maxie might not want to fight a battle she can't win."
"Maybe I can catch Mac," Georgie headed for the door.
"Didn't you say that this had to be her decision, not yours?"
She stopped herself as she heard Dillon point that out, "Why do I always end up getting wrapped up in her problems?"
"Because she's your sister and you care about her a lot." Dillon wrapped his arms around hers, "And it shows that you're a great person, which is why I love you so much. My cousins are usually at each others throats. Jason can barely stomach being around any of us because he hates AJ so much. Trust me, they'd be better people if they had a relationship like you and Maxie."
Corinthos Household-
Damian and Michael walked in, Sonny and Carly were on the couch waiting for them. "That took you long enough," Carly said.
"We ran into a problem," Damian responded.
"Damian got into a fight," Michael informed his parents.
Carly's eyes grew wide, "You exposed my child to violence?"
"I didn't want to, Carly. But-"
"But nothing!" Carly interjected, "We can't even trust you to do a simple thing like take Michael for a walk without somehow poisoning his mind." Carly looked at Michael, "Honey, go upstairs while your father and I talk to Damian about what happened."
"It wasn't his fault, mommy," Michael stated in defense of Damian.
"That's not for you to decide," Carly proclaimed, "Now, please, go to your room." Michael ran upstairs as Damian tossed himself on the couch, "You think this is funny, don't you?"
"No, I don't," Damian answered, "Believe me I would have much rather gotten through the day without getting into a fight, but it looks like I'll have two within the span of an hour. Just my luck."
"Don't take that tone with me!" Carly demanded, "We work very hard to keep Michael from seeing things that might have a negative influence on him."
"You're being awfully judgmental for someone who doesn't even know what happened," Damian pointed out.
"You got into a fight in front of my son. Do I need to know anything else?"
"I think we do, Carly," Sonny finally spoke, letting his wife have her moment.
"Michael saw Maxie at the park and went to talk with her. We were talking too when her boyfriend came and started to yell at her. I told him to back off but he didn't. She finally slapped him and he was going to hit her, so I grabbed his arm and he punched me instead."
"Is that it?" Sonny asked.
"I punched him back and he ran off. We walked Maxie back to her house and then came back here. That is it." He looked at Carly, "I don't support violence, Carly, but I'm not going to just stand there and watch some woman get abused by her egotistical former boyfriend. Which message would you rather have me show Michael? That it's okay to hit a woman? Or that you should stand up for someone if you see that they are being treated badly?"
Carly swallowed her pride, she knew he was right. She didn't want to tell him that he was right, but she needed to, "Okay, so I overreacted. I'm sorry."
"You appear to do that a lot, don't you?"
"That's enough, Damian," Sonny said. "While you were away we talked about my offer and Carly's agreed with me, you need to stay here. Everything you owned has been moved into the guest room which is right around the corner."
"Are you sure about this, Carly?" Damian asked.
Carly was against the idea still, but she had to think about more than herself. Michael was already worshiping Damian, and it was important to Sonny. "It's what Sonny wants." There was a knock at the door and Carly turned around to open it. "Mac?"
"We're looking for a suspect in an assault case, we have reason to believe that he is here."
"What's going on?" Sonny demanded to know.
Mac ignored Sonny for the moment, focusing on the third person in the room, "Are you Damian?"
"I am."
"Could you please come down to the station, we've got some questions to ask."
"Mac!" Sonny said again, "Where are you taking my son?"
"Sonny, I need to take him in because there are charges pressed against him. We can do this the easy way or the hard way. Please don't make me put the cuffs on him."
Carly could see that Sonny was less than pleased with what was happening. When Sonny lost his temper things usually became much worse. "Sonny, let them do what they need to do, we'll get him out." She personally wanted the kid to stay in jail, but she was the only one who could calm her husband down and it involved showing support for his son. It was the lesser of two evils for now.
"Follow me," Mac told Damian, "I'll escort you to the Police Department." Damian did as instructed and closed the door behind him.
Sonny slammed his fist on the table, "I can't believe this!"
"He did get into a fight with that boy Maxie's been seeing," Carly pointed out, "Kyle, I think his name is."
"He was defending Maxie and himself! Leave it to the PCPD to make a mess out of something like this! I'm going to call my lawyers and have them file a harassment charge against the department!"
"Sonny, stop." Carly ordered softly, "I know you're angry at everything right now but blowing your top isn't going to help Damian, it's only going to hurt him."
"We both know that they're going to do everything in their power to make him look guilty," Sonny said, "They're going to treat him like dirt because he's my son. Baldwin's got a vendetta against us all and he's going to take it out on my kid. Michael was there, he can tell them what happened."
"Don't drag Michael into this, Sonny. He's just a little boy. He'll be so scared when he walked into the station and sees Damian there being treated like a criminal," She grabbed his shoulder, "The only thing we can do right now is get him out of there before it's too late."
